Industry Challenges & Compliance: 10 Critical Pitfalls to Avoid
While the opportunities are vast, the Indian biotechnology sector presents unique challenges. Here are 10 common pitfalls and strategies for prevention:
1. Regulatory Maze: Navigating Complexities
India's biotechnology regulations are multifaceted, involving multiple agencies like the Department of Biotechnology (DBT), Central Drugs Standard Control Organization (CDSCO), and Genetic Engineering Appraisal Committee (GEAC).
Prevention: Invest in expert legal counsel specializing in biotechnology regulations. Stay updated on evolving policies and engage with regulatory bodies proactively.
2. Intellectual Property (IP) Protection: Safeguarding Innovations
Protecting intellectual property is crucial for biotech ventures. Weak IP protection can lead to theft of valuable research and loss of competitive advantage.
Prevention: File for patents, trademarks, and copyrights promptly. Implement robust confidentiality agreements and data security measures.
3. Funding Gaps: Securing Capital for Growth
Biotech ventures often require substantial funding for research, development, and commercialization. Accessing capital can be challenging, especially for early-stage startups.
Prevention: Explore diverse funding sources, including government grants, venture capital, angel investors, and crowdfunding platforms. Develop a compelling business plan and pitch deck.
4. Talent Acquisition & Retention: Building a Skilled Workforce
The biotechnology sector demands highly skilled professionals in diverse fields. Attracting and retaining top talent can be competitive.
Prevention: Offer competitive salaries and benefits packages. Foster a culture of innovation and provide opportunities for professional development.
5. Infrastructure & Resource Constraints: Scaling Up Operations
Establishing and maintaining state-of-the-art research facilities and manufacturing units can be costly and time-consuming.
Prevention: Consider partnering with established institutions or utilizing shared laboratory spaces. Explore government schemes and incentives for infrastructure development.
6. Market Access & Commercialization: Bridging the Gap
Translating research into commercially viable products and services requires effective marketing and distribution strategies.
Prevention: Conduct thorough market research and identify target customer segments. Build strong partnerships with distributors and healthcare providers.
7. Ethical Considerations: Balancing Innovation & Responsibility
Biotechnology raises ethical concerns related to genetic modification, data privacy, and access to healthcare.
Prevention: Establish clear ethical guidelines and ensure transparency in research and development practices. Engage with stakeholders and address public concerns proactively.
8. Data Management & Security: Protecting Sensitive Information
Biotech companies handle vast amounts of sensitive data, including patient information and research findings. Data breaches can have severe consequences.
Prevention: Implement robust cybersecurity measures, including encryption, access controls, and regular security audits.
9. Collaboration & Partnerships: Leveraging Collective Strength
Collaboration is crucial for accelerating innovation and accessing resources. However, choosing the right partners and managing collaborations effectively can be challenging.
Prevention: Clearly define roles, responsibilities, and intellectual property rights in partnership agreements. Foster open communication and trust-building mechanisms.
10. Long-Term Sustainability: Building a Resilient Business Model
Biotech ventures often face long development cycles and uncertain market dynamics. Ensuring long-term sustainability requires a robust business model and adaptability.
Prevention: Diversify revenue streams, explore licensing and partnership opportunities, and continuously innovate to stay ahead of the curve.
